How do I block gambling advertising on Facebook?
You can hide Ads by selecting the down arrow menu or the 'x' in the top right-hand corner of the sponsored post. That means that once you’ve blocked an Ad, you won’t see it again. There is not yet a single button to block all adverts categorised as ‘gambling’ so you may need to do this to separate gambling companies or separate advertising campaigns by the same company.
